We are looking for a committed and enthusiastic individual to join our team to work as a classroom Learning Support Assistant from September 2022. The role is for 15 hours per week for the 38 weeks of term time only. The working hours are from 9:00 to 12:00 from Monday to Friday. The post is paid at Local Government Scale 3, with an actual annual starting salary of £6,486.
The LSA role involves:
- Working under the guidance of a class teacher to deliver planned learning activities and interventions;
- Promoting and supporting positive behaviour;
- Monitoring and recording pupil progress and providing feedback to children as necessary;
- Working constructively as part of a wider team in the classroom and the school;
- Working flexibly to support other team members as required and building positive relationships with staff and parents.
We are looking for someone with good literacy and numeracy skills, and you must have a GCSE or equivalent in English and Maths at grade A to C.
